Inauguration of Vantara Animal Rescue Centre
Prime Minister Narendra Modi inaugurated the Vantara Animal Rescue and Rehabilitation Centre in Jamnagar during his three-day Gujarat visit. The centre is home to over 1.5 lakh rescued, endangered, and threatened animals, representing more than 2,000 species.

PM Modi’s Interaction with Wildlife
During his visit, PM closely interacted with rehabilitated animals, witnessing the conservation efforts at Vantara.

Visit to Advanced Wildlife Hospital
PM also toured Vantara’s state-of-the-art wildlife hospital, equipped with MRI, CT scans, ICUs, and specialized departments like Anesthesia, Cardiology, Nephrology, and Internal Medicine.
